What is it about?

The method is based on the principle of fluorescent dye exclusion and can be easily implemented in cell biology laboratories. Controls and limitations of the method are also discussed.

Why is it important?

Volume is a basic physical property of cells; however, it has been poorly investigated in cell biology so far, mostly because it is difficult to measure it precisely. This method have unique advantages: (1) it is easy to use and adapted to many different cell types, both adherent and suspended; (2) it is largely compatible with classical cell biology tools such as fluorescence imaging or transient drug treatment thus enabling direct investigation of cell volume regulation; (3) it is adapted to timescales ranging from seconds to several days and is therefore suitable for a wide range of biological questions.
